Data scientists, citizen data scientists, data engineers, business users, and developers need flexible and extensible tools that promote collaboration, automation, and reuse of analytic workflows. Differential potential techniques in threephase power transformer using. In each iteration, stream in 1024 samples one frame of each sine wave and compute the power spectrum of each frame. The distribution of the mean square value across frequency is the msspectrum.
Comsol is the developer of comsol multiphysics software, an interactive environment for modeling and simulating scientific and engineering problems. Power spectral density of a signal matlab answers matlab. The power of unified computation inject computational intelligence at every level, on every project. Hp prime math applications the first size listed is the downloaded file size and the second size listed is the size on the calculator. Use matlab function pwelch to find power spectral density or do it yourself in my last post, we saw that finding the spectrum of a signal requires several steps beyond computing the discrete fourier transform dft 1. Figure 1 shows the power spectrum result from a timedomain signal that consists of a 3 vrms sine wave at 128 hz, a 3 vrms sine wave at 256 hz, and a dc component of 2 vdc.
Power spectrum and power spectral density another way to look at the power is to look its spectrum. Its product suite reflects the philosophy that given great tools, people can do great things. Experimentally obtained steadystate transmission maps at multiple excitation frequencies of the piezoelectric actuator located at the domain wall. The digital signals processed in this manner are a sequence of numbers that represent samples of a continuous variable in a domain such as time, space, or frequency. The density in psd means that the power is normalized to something, usually 1 hz, but in this case it is the nyquist frequewncy since there was sampling rate input into pwelch. For distorted signals, determine the power stored in the fundamental and the harmonics. Arpack software is capable of solving large scale symmetric, nonsymmetric, and generalized eigenproblems from significant application areas. High quality pink noise wav mp3 audio files download. Examples functions release notes pdf documentation.
You can search for a keyword by clicking edit command and choosing. Brilliant helps you see concepts visually and interact with them, and poses questions that get you to think. Mathematical model for switched reluctance motor based on. Nov 21, 2019 generating basic signals square wave and power spectral density using fft. A list of the 2836 libraries registered in the arduino library manager. So im trying to understand the pwelch function in matlab to calculate the psd. Experimental demonstration of topological waveguiding in. Spectral analysis objects contain property values for the particular algorithm. A comparative study of matlab results and vhdl analysis of dwt for efficient power systems. Ac, wave localization at the domain wall for the frequencies inside pbg. Roughly 50 years ago, researchers first proposed the existence of pair density wavesa unique state of matter previously shrouded in mystery. The examples show you how to properly scale the output of fft for evenlength inputs, for normalized frequency and hertz, and for one and twosided psd estimates. Mathematical model for switchedreluctance motor based on matlabsimulink package author creator. Storage requirements are on the order of nk locations.
Oscilloscope bandwidth is defined as the frequency at which a sine wave input signal is attenuated to 70. This ebook provides an overview of shock and vibration testing. Power spectrum for a sinusoid that has an integer number of cycles within the n data points, the amplitude of the sine or cosine wave is twice its fourier coefficient. Function fyffty,fs 1computes the power spectral density and amplitude spectrum pf,ff of 1d signal yt with sample rate fs nyquist rate which is known% apriori. Technically yes, you can obtain the power spectral density psd of a periodic signal by taking the squaredmagnitude of its fft. Sigview is highly customizable and flexible but does not require any programming knowhow. Pink noise is a random signal, filtered to have equal energy per octave.
Matlab power spectrum densitypsd implement equation. The encyclopedia of mathematics wiki is an open access resource designed specifically for the mathematics community. Find technical documentation and manuals for your national instruments products. Products sigview spectrum analyzer fft based signal. Comprehensive documentation for mathematica and the wolfram language. Details and examples for functions, symbols, and workflows. Periodogram power spectral density estimate matlab. The psd option indicates that the input is a psd estimate and not time series data. I need to calculate power spectral density of a signal in matlab. An approach to hazard management in two italian alpine river basins.
Colors indicate the power spectral density calculated from the measured outofplane velocity of the plate. Analysis of dispersion and propagation properties in a. Full text of curtis roads microsound internet archive. My understanding was that the psd is the density of power in the frequency bins, and thus the psd of a sine wave should be a delta function. The farreaching impact of matlab and simulink explore the wide range of product capabilities, and find the solution that is right for your application or industry. The integral is approximated by the rectangle method. Apr 27, 2017 power spectral density function psd shows the strength of the variationsenergy as a function of frequency. Fft, total energy, and energy spectral density computations. The original articles are from the online encyclopaedia of mathematics, published by kluwer academic publishers in 2002. Then form a signal, x, containing sine waves at 50 hz and 120 hz. However, you can see that there is a smaller spike at a higher frequency. The fundamentals of fftbased signal analysis and measurement.
Specify a noisy sine wave input signal with 4 sinusoids at 0. We use our own mpi and scalapack interfaces to harness efficiently the computational power of the cores. Actually this is the first time i am using matlab and i have been to told to characterize the noise of my signal to find out low frequency noise 1f, thermal noise and how do they depend on the concentration of analyte, types of electrode used for measurement etc. Obtain an accurate estimate of the amplitude of a sinusoidal signal using zero padding.
About fft of sine wave matlab answers matlab central. Vasudevan departmentofelectricalengineering indianinstituteoftechnology kanpur208016 india version3. Add gaussian noise with zero mean and a standard deviation of 0. Windturbine power generation 647 thermally driven circulations 648 thermals 648. Plot the power spectrum as a function of frequency. Use matlab function pwelch to find power spectral density. Although the spectrum is continuous, ranging from 0 hz up to one half of sampling frequency, the brain state of the individual may make certain frequencies more dominant. If you know the trick of generating a sine wave in matlab, the task is pretty much.
Band power matlab bandpower mathworks united kingdom. This example shows how to obtain nonparametric power spectral density psd estimates equivalent to the periodogram using fft. Zoom really this time, fingerprints, and bloatware. As such, rescu combines the vocations of a prototyping code and a production code. This example shows the use of the fft function for spectral analysis. I have loaded the excel file in matlab and plotted the voltage vs time values. Ni product manuals find technical documentation for ni products including product manuals, getting started guides, and specifications. New evidence supports the existence of pair density waves in cuprate superconductors 2 days ago by tyler charboneau. Estimate power spectrum or power density spectrum matlab. So, a pure cosine wave of amplitude one would have a single real fourier coefficient at its frequency, and the value of. You can work with the circuit to eliminate the cause of. Colors indicate the power spectral density psd calculated from the measured outofplane velocity of the plate.
Unlike the power spectral density see psd below, the peaks in the meansquare spectrum reflect the power in the signal at a given frequency. Fft, total energy, and energy spectral density computations in matlab aaron scher everything presented here is specifically focused on nonperiodic signals with finite energy also called energy signals. Using the fft function, so far i have this where x is my signal. I intend read more generating basic signals square wave and power spectral density using fft. Modelling of a non sine wave pm synchronous machine. Note that if you are going to plot it on a logarithmic decibel scale, there is really no difference between 20log10abssf or 10log10abssf. Create a signal consisting of a 100 hz sine wave in n0,1 additive noise. I asked my professor and he said that i could convert that to psd by using v2 10dbv10 and v2bw psd. The frequencydomain representation of the signal is often easier to analyze than the timedomain representation. Periodogram power spectral density estimate matlab periodogram. Ultrawideband signals and systems in communication engineering ebooks.
How do i get the probability density function of a sine wave. The software is designed to compute a few k eigenvalues with user specified features such as those of largest real part or largest magnitude. Maplesoft software for mathematics, online learning. Apr 18, 20 matlab code for power spectral density of a sine. Vernier technology has been a valuable asset to north kansas city schools as we have looked for ways to immerse students in the scientific discovery process and make connections vernier technology continually allows our students to engage with scientific experiences that. To this extent, we first calculate the dispersion relation by using the integer order wave equation solved via a spectral method, and then we repeat this calculation for a spacefractional wave equation. A sine wave psd has only a delta function at the carrier frequency since the signal contains just. The meansquared spectrum is intended for discrete spectra from periodic, discretetime signals. The dft length is the next power of two greater than the signal length, or 512 points. Power of sine wave plot matlab answers matlab central. Estimate the power spectrum in matlab the power spectrum ps of a timedomain signal is the distribution of power contained within the signal over frequency, based on a finite set of data. It is customary to refer to spectral density level when the measurement band is one hz wide. Initialize the sine wave source to generate the sine wave and the spectrum.
The power spectral density psd measures power per unit of frequency and has power frequency units. Wolfram language s ability to unify algorithms, data, notebooks and linguistics representing, binding and specifying all elementsis unparalleled. Our code is called rescu which stands for real space electronic structure calculator and it is implemented in the technical computing platform matlab. Jul, 2012 i would like to use matlab to plot power spectral density of force platforms traces from various impacts. In order to keep the energy constant over octaves, the spectral density needs to decrease as the frequency f increases. Modelling of a non sine wave pm synchronous machine in concordias reference frame. These include windowing the signal, taking the magnitudesquared of the dft, and computing the vector of frequencies. Feb 05, 2014 i have signal and i want to plot its power spectral density, what should i do.
Spectrumestimator system object computes the power spectrum or the power density spectrum of a signal using the welch algorithm or the filter bank approach when you choose the welch method, the object computes the averaged modified periodograms to compute the spectral estimate. Ascii characters only characters found on a standard us keyboard. On the spectrum analyzer, it shows a spike at 12khz with a peak value of 3dbvthis peak value changes if i use a different sine wave frequency. Compute the power spectral density, a measurement of the energy at various frequencies, using the complex conjugate. I know that the pdf plot has a ushape, but i am not able to get it by using the pdf function in matlab no matter which name i use. Start by forming a time axis for our data, running from t0 until t. Generating basic signals square wave and power spectral. A gis tool for historical instability processes data entry. Generally the frequency range of eeg signals between 030 hz. Some aspects of design and optimization of high speed, high efficiency and high power density permanent magnet synchronous machine. The power spectrum is computed from the basic fft function.
Spectral estimation matlab spectrum mathworks india. How to determine phase of a sine wave using fft matlab. Jan 22, 2020 often we are confronted with the need to generate simple, standard signals sine, cosine, gaussian pulse, squarewave, isolated rectangular pulse, exponential decay, chirp signal for simulation purpose. Theory instantaneous power of continuoustime signals. Power spectral density plot using matlab uniformedia 2017. The input, f, is a vector of frequencies corresponding to the psd estimates in pxx. Obtain the modified periodogram using a hamming window and default dft length. I need to plot the power spectral density of the signal.
How to create power spectral density from fft fourier. A common use of ffts is to find the frequency components of a signal buried in a noisy time domain signal. Create a signal with component frequencies at 15 hz and 40 hz, and inject random gaussian noise. Hello i have eeg dataset in excel format with time and voltage values. Im learning some basic signal processing to use in my research. Display frequency spectrum of timedomain signals matlab.
There are 200 files totaling 153kb in this category. Derivation of equivalent power spectral density specifications for swept sine onrandom environments via fatigue damage spectra by tom irvine december 30, 2014 email. Spectral analysis of square wave pulse density modulation. To generate the input signal, add the two sine waves. By means of fourier transform power spectrum from the raw eeg signal is derived. View a twosided power spectrum of a sine wave with noise on the spectrum analyzer. In power spectrum contribution of sine waves with different frequencies are visible. Default values for other properties of the object are shown below. Then, we use these two relations to identify a closed form solution that allows the two systems to have identical dispersive behavior. Rf basics, rf for nonrf engineers dag grini program manager, low power wireless. The cosinuous wave will have the a similar representation as the sinuous wave in the frequency domain. Psd power spectral density, and amplitude spectrum with. Understanding ffts and windowing national instruments. The energy of white noise will be spread over all frequencies so you need to look at the integral of the signal.
Now i need to calculate the power spectral density. Since technologists have problemsolving written in our dna, here are some ways we can give medical professionals and first responders the tools they need to save lives, and stay safe. Power spectral density matlab university of alberta. The spectrum of a signal shows how much power is contained in each of its harmonic or spectral components or the frequency spectrum of the signal. But you need at least two samples per cycle 2pi to depict your sine wave. Ultrawideband signals and systems in communication. A course in time series analysis suhasini subba rao email. The spectrum analyzer provides three units to specify the power spectral density. Welchs power spectral density estimate matlab pwelch. In this paper, the sonic crystal barrier, upgraded with rubber crumb inside the microperforated cylindrical shells, was characterised by using standardised measurement. Bandwidth determines an oscilloscopes fundamental ability to measure a signal.
To calculate a spectrum estimate, you first create an estimator object using one of the algorithms h spectrum. You can then use this to addplot the corresponding value on the power spectrum of your model. Nov 02, 2012 if your sine wave had an amplitude other than 1, you would see na2 to make this exact, lets create your sine wave with 100 points so that the frequency of 10hz falls directly in a dft bin t 0. This matlab function returns the power spectral density psd estimate, pxx, of the. If you know the trick of generating a sine wave in matlab, the task is pretty much simple. If the amplitude is varying, then integrate the wave over one time period and divide it by the time period to get the power. Two arrows one in the sinuss frequency value and its mirror in the negative side is a representation of a sinuous wave in the frequency domain. Manuals support discussion forums downloads examples knowledgebase product support pages tutorials entire site. Square wave is generated using square function in matlab. Power spectral density of gaussian white noise matlab. Spectrum analyzer block shows the power spectrum density of the signal. Tutorial on measurement of power spectra physics 123253.
This explains why pink noise is sometimes referred as 1f noise. Our courses show you that math, science, and computer science are at their core a way of thinking. The following matlab project contains the source code and matlab examples used for psd power spectral density, and amplitude spectrum with adjusted fft. When x is a vector, it is treated as a single channel. Ac wave localization at the domain wall for the frequencies inside pbg. The noise at the input is gaussian, with zero mean and a standard deviation of 0. However, when i run my simple code i get a distribution. A quarter wave antenna is an easy and good solution, but it is not small 433 mhz. Power of the sine wave asinx, is a22, but only when a is constant. You were promised zoom news last week, but due to a late night of writing, that story was delayed to this week.
The resultant signal is a sine wave with two frequencies. I am trying to plot the power spectral density of a jittered square waveform using psd command. Generating basic signals square wave and power spectral density using fft. Sigview is a realtime and offline signal analysis software package with a wide range of powerful signal analysis tools, statistics functions and a comprehensive visualization system. Estimate the width of the frequency band that contains most of the power of a signal. Digital signal processing dsp is the use of digital processing, such as by computers or more specialized digital signal processors, to perform a wide variety of signal processing operations. This seems to work fine but i have problems in 1 scaling the yaxis the plot shows 0 3. Hi, i want to do something very simple in matlab which is just to get the probability density function of a sine wave and plot it. Estimate the onesided power spectral density of a noisy sinusoidal signal with two frequency components. Mar 25, 2016 for a small project that i want to do, i need to compute the phase of a sine wave.
1101 413 216 850 331 1379 1142 1203 962 1503 234 941 1117 989 169 1427 1642 692 1083 355 618 614 858 1060 254 746 44 316 993 1363 226 26